Tyler Hilton is a Canadian-American singer-songwriter whose career is uniquely intertwined with the mid-2000s television boom. Emerging from Palm Springs with a background in blues and jazz covers, he transitioned into a major-label artist with Maverick Records.
His sound identity is defined by a raspy, soulful vocal timbre and a blend of folk, pop, and Americana. He achieved significant cultural visibility through his role as Chris Keller on 'One Tree Hill', a position that allowed his original music to reach a massive youth audience. Beyond the teen drama circuit, Hilton demonstrated his musical versatility by portraying Elvis Presley in the biopic 'Walk the Line', showcasing his deep roots in rockabilly and early rock and roll. His career arc moved from major-label pop-rock to a more independent, roots-focused Americana path following label shifts in the early 2010s. Critically, he is respected for his technical proficiency on the guitar and a vocal grit that distinguishes him from the more polished 'boy next door' archetypes of his era.
